#90f5a2 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#90f5a2 is composed of 56.5% red, 96.1% green and 63.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 41.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 33.9%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 130.7 degrees, a saturation of 83.5% and a lightness of 76.3%. #90f5a2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#21eb45.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#90f5a2

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010f04 is the darkest color, while #fcfffc is the lightest one.

Tones of #90f5a2

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fc6c0 is the less saturated color, while #87fe9c is the most saturated one.
